All Rights Reserved. * * $Id: SSLProperties.java,v 1.4 2005/05/03 13:45:59 tanderson Exp $ */package org.exolab.jms.net.util;import org.exolab.jms.net.connector.ResourceException;/** * Helper class to hold the SSL properties (used by TPCS & HTTPS connectors). * * @author <a href="mailto:daniel.otero@mac.com">Daniel Otero</a> * @author <a href="mailto:tma@netspace.net.au">Tim Anderson</a> * @version $Revision: 1.4 $ */public final class SSLProperties {    /**     * The keystore to use. If <code>null</code>, indicates to use the default     * keystore.     */    private String _keyStore;    /**     * The keystore password. If <code>null</code>, indicates to use the default     * password.     */    private String _keyStorePassword;    /**     * The keystore type. If <code>null</code>, indicates to use the default     * type.     */    private String _keyStoreType;    /**     * The truststore to use. If <code>null</code>, indicates to use the default     * truststore.     */    private String _trustStore;    /**     * The truststore password. If <code>null</code>, indicates to use the     * default password.     */    private String _trustStorePassword;    /**     * The truststore type. If <code>null</code>, indicates to use the default     * type.     */    private String _trustStoreType;    /**     * Connection property to indicate the keystore to use.     */    private static final String KEY_STORE = "keyStore";    /**     * Connection property to indicate the keystore password.     */    private static final String KEY_STORE_PASSWORD = "keyStorePassword";    /**     * Connection property to indicate the keystore type.     */    private static final String KEY_STORE_TYPE = "keyStoreType";    /**     * Connection property to indicate the truststore to use.     */    private static final String TRUST_STORE = "trustStore";    /**     * Connection property to indicate the truststore password.     */    private static final String TRUST_STORE_PASSWORD = "trustStorePassword";    /**     * Connection property to indicate the truststore type.     */    private static final String TRUST_STORE_TYPE = "trustStoreType";    /**     * Construct a new <code>SSLProperties</code>.     */    public SSLProperties() {    }    /**     * Construct a new <code>SSLProperties</code>.     *     * @param properties the properties to populate this from     * @throws ResourceException if any of the properties are invalid     */    public SSLProperties(Properties properties) throws ResourceException {        setKeyStore(properties.get(KEY_STORE));        setKeyStorePassword(properties.get(KEY_STORE_PASSWORD));        setKeyStoreType(properties.get(KEY_STORE_TYPE));        setTrustStore(properties.get(TRUST_STORE));        setTrustStorePassword(properties.get(TRUST_STORE_PASSWORD));        setTrustStoreType(properties.get(TRUST_STORE_TYPE));    }    /**     * Returns the keystore.     *     * @return the keystore, or <code>null</code> if unset     */    public String getKeyStore() {        return _keyStore;    }    /**     * Sets the keystore..     *     * @param store the keystore     */    public void setKeyStore(String store) {        _keyStore = store;    }    /**     * Returns the keystore password.     *     * @return the keystore password, or <code>null</code> if unset     */    public String getKeyStorePassword() {        return _keyStorePassword;    }    /**     * Sets the keystore password.     *     * @param password the keystore password     */    public void setKeyStorePassword(String password) {        _keyStorePassword = password;    }    /**     * Returns the keystore type.     *     * @return the keystore type, or <code>null</code> if unset     */    public String getKeyStoreType() {        return _keyStoreType;    }    /**     * Sets the keystore type.     *     * @param type the the keystore type     */    public void setKeyStoreType(String type) {        _keyStoreType = type;    }    /**     * Returns the truststore.     *     * @return the truststore, or <code>null</code> if unset     */    public String getTrustStore() {        return _trustStore;    }    /**     * Sets the truststore.     *     * @param store the truststore     */    public void setTrustStore(String store) {        _trustStore = store;    }    /**     * Returns the truststore password.     *     * @return the truststore passowrd, or <code>null</code> if unset     */    public String getTrustStorePassword() {        return _trustStorePassword;    }    /**     * Sets the truststore password.     *     * @param password the truststore password     */    public void setTrustStorePassword(String password) {        _trustStorePassword = password;    }    /**     * Returns the truststore type.     *     * @return the truststore type, or <code>null</code> if unset     */    public String getTrustStoreType() {        return _trustStoreType;    }    /**     * Sets the truststore type.     *     * @param type the the trusstore type     */    public void setTrustStoreType(String type) {        _trustStoreType = type;    }    /**     * Test to see if this instance has been populated.     *     * @return <code>true</code> if this hasn't been populated     */    public boolean isEmpty() {        return _keyStore == null && _keyStorePassword == null                && _keyStoreType == null && _trustStore == null                && _trustStorePassword == null && _trustStoreType == null;    }    /**     * Checks whether this instance is equal to another.     *     * @param other the object to compare     * @return <code>true</code> if the two instances are equal; otherwise     *         <code>false</code>     */    public boolean equals(Object other) {        boolean equal = (this == other);        if (!equal) {            if (other instanceof SSLProperties) {                SSLProperties props = (SSLProperties) other;                if (equals(_keyStore, props._keyStore)                        && equals(_keyStorePassword, props._keyStorePassword)                        && equals(_keyStoreType, props._keyStoreType)                        && equals(_trustStore, props._trustStore)                        && equals(_trustStorePassword,                                  props._trustStorePassword)                        && equals(_trustStoreType, props._trustStoreType)) {                    equal = true;                }            } else {                equal = false;            }        }        return equal;    }    /**     * Helper to export this to a {@link Properties} instance.     *     * @param properties the properties to export to.     */    public void export(Properties properties) {        properties.setNonNull(KEY_STORE, getKeyStore());        properties.setNonNull(KEY_STORE_PASSWORD, getKeyStorePassword());        properties.setNonNull(KEY_STORE_TYPE, getKeyStoreType());        properties.setNonNull(TRUST_STORE, getTrustStore());        properties.setNonNull(TRUST_STORE_PASSWORD, getTrustStorePassword());        properties.setNonNull(TRUST_STORE_TYPE, getTrustStoreType());    }    /**     * Helper to compare two objects for equality.     *     * @param o1 the first object to compare     * @param o2 the second object to compare     * @return <code>true</code> if the objects are equal, otherwise     *         <code>false</code>     */    private boolean equals(Object o1, Object o2) {        boolean equal = (o1 == null && o2 == null);        if (!equal) {            if (o1 != null && o1.equals(o2)) {                equal = true;            }        }        return equal;    }}
